高效处理大量图片的终极指南
目录导读
- 为什么要批量修改分辨率?常见应用场景
- 主流工具对比:软件、在线工具与命令行
- 分步操作教程:Photoshop/ACDSee/脚本方案
- 常见问题解答(FAQ)
- 注意事项:保持画质与避免拉伸变形
为什么要批量修改分辨率?常见应用场景
在日常工作或自媒体运营中,你是否遇到过这样的困境:网店需要上传统一尺寸的商品图、公众号封面要求固定比例、摄影后期需输出缩略图……手动一张张修改不仅耗时,还容易出错,批量修改分辨率的核心价值在于标准化流程与效率提升。

- 电商运营:将500张拍摄原图统一调整为800×800像素,确保详情页整齐
- 社交媒体:批量制作横版(1920×1080)或竖版(1080×1920)封面
- 存储优化:将高分辨率照片压缩至适合邮件附件的尺寸(如1024×768)
主流工具对比:软件、在线工具与命令行
1 专业桌面软件
| 工具 | 优点 | 缺点 | 适合人群 |
|---|---|---|---|
| Adobe Photoshop 动作功能 | 预设可保存,支持复杂操作 | 需付费,学习曲线陡 | 设计专业人士 |
| ACDSee 专业版 | 批量处理速度快,支持RAW | 收费较高 | 摄影爱好者 |
| IrfanView(免费) | 极轻量,支持命令行调用 | 界面老旧 | 技术流用户 |
2 高效在线工具
- TinyPNG(tinypng.com):专注PNG/JPEG压缩,自动优化尺寸
- PicResize:上传多张图片,选择预设尺寸(如“大”、“中”、“小”)
- ILoveIMG:全中文界面,支持批量缩放至指定像素/百分比
3 程序员专属:Python脚本 + Pillow库
from PIL import Image
import os
input_folder = "原始图片/"
output_folder = "修改后/"
new_width = 1920
new_height = 1080
for filename in os.listdir(input_folder):
if filename.endswith(('.jpg', '.png')):
img = Image.open(input_folder + filename)
resized_img = img.resize((new_width, new_height), Image.LANCZOS)
resized_img.save(output_folder + filename)
该脚本可一次性处理上百张图片,且支持抗锯齿缩放(LANCZOS算法)。
分步操作教程:三种实用方案
Photoshop 批量处理(推荐零基础用户)
- 打开Photoshop,点击“窗口”→选择“动作”→新建动作(命名为“批量缩放”)
- 录制步骤:打开一张图片→菜单栏“图像”→“图像大小”→输入目标分辨率→保存→关闭
- 点击“文件”→“自动”→“批处理”→选择动作与源文件夹→开始执行
IrfanView 命令行批量操作(适合全平台)
- 按下
Win+R输入cmd,进入图片存放目录 - 输入命令:
i_view64.exe D:\input\*.* /resize=(800,600) /aspectratio /convert=D:\output\*.jpg - 参数解释:
/resize指定新尺寸,/aspectratio保持宽高比,/convert输出格式
在线工具一键修改(无需安装)
访问 www.iloveimg.com/批量调整图像尺寸(注意域名已替换),操作流程:
- 点击“选择多个图片”上传文件(支持JPG/PNG/GIF)
- 选择“调整为特定尺寸”,输入宽度900px、高度自动保持比例
- 勾选“移除EXIF信息”可进一步缩小文件大小
- 点击“调整大小”并等待处理,最后打包下载ZIP
常见问题解答(FAQ)
Q:批量修改后图片变模糊怎么办?
A:原因通常是过度缩小或放大导致像素损失,建议:
- 只做等比例缩放(锁定宽高比)
- 使用双三次插值(Bicubic)或更优的Lanczos算法(Photoshop默认即此算法)
- 避免一次从超大尺寸缩至极小(分两步:先缩小50%,再缩至目标值)
Q:如何批量将横图改为竖图(如从16:9改为9:16)?
A:直接拉伸会导致变形,正确做法是:
- 先缩放至目标宽度(如1080px)
- 裁剪至目标高度(如1920px),裁剪位置可居中或顶部对齐
- 识别填充”(仅限Photoshop)智能补全底部
Q:有没有完全免费的Mac方案?
A:macOS自带的“预览”App支持批量处理:
- 选中所有图片→右键“打开方式”→“预览”
- 按
Cmd+A全选缩略图 - 菜单栏“工具”→“调整大小”→输入像素值
- 按
Cmd+S即可全部保存
注意事项:保持画质与避免拉伸变形
无论是用Photoshop还是在线工具,都需要注意三个关键点:
- 保持宽高比:在专业术语中称为“约束比例”,例如目标为800×600,原图是1920×1080(16:9),若强制填充到4:3比例,会形成“胖脸”效果
- 选择无损格式:JPG每保存一次都会损失画质,建议先用PNG处理,最后再统一转换为JPG
- 预先裁剪:若所有原始图片拍摄时构图相似(如人物居中),可使用“批量裁剪”功能(Photoshop动作记录)先裁去多余空白,再统一缩放
最后提醒:高DPI设备(如Retina屏幕)的图片处理需额外注意,若目标用于网页,分辨率设为72DPI即可;若用于印刷,需保留300DPI且尺寸以毫米/厘米为单位,批量处理前务必先备份原始文件!
标签: 批量处理
版权声明:除非特别标注,否则均为本站原创文章,转载时请以链接形式注明文章出处。